About the neighborhood
Charapoto
Charapoto is home to this villa. San Jacinto Beach and Port of Manta are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Baha de Caraquez Beach and Canoa Beach.

Why they chose this property
I chose this neighborhood because San Clemente offers a perfect balance of tranquility, authenticity, and natural beauty. It is a peaceful coastal town where life moves at a slower, more enjoyable pace, allowing visitors to truly relax and disconnect.
What I enjoy most about the area is the simplicity of life by the sea and the warmth of the local community. Mornings begin with quiet walks along the beach and the sound of the waves, while evenings bring unforgettable sunsets over the ocean.
San Clemente is not crowded or overly commercialized, which preserves its charm and creates a safe, welcoming environment. Guests can enjoy fresh seafood, open skies, and a genuine coastal atmosphere. It is a place where you can reconnect with nature, rest deeply, and experience the beauty of Ecuador’s coastline in a calm and authentic setting.
